
Explosive, undersized New Mexico back with international pedigree
Rei Iwai is a junior running back for New Mexico listed at 5'5", 168 pounds, and his appeal is less about volume stats and more about rare backfield quickness, compact leverage, and proven production in Japan, where he was a two-time All-Japan selection and a championship-game MVP in high school. New Mexico’s roster notes show he has been a scholar-athlete and active in the program, but ESPN and CBS currently list no game-log production, so his evaluation is still largely projection-based: a smaller, high-motor runner whose fit depends on whether a team wants burst and agility over size and power.[1][2][5]
